What is GEO and how does TOFU–MOFU–BOFU mapping help improve AI rankings?
GEO is a practical framework that blends generative engine optimization with content strategy, aligning assets to how AI systems source and summarize information. In short, GEO coordinates content signals with the way AI answers are formed, so your brand appears in the right places when queries surface in GenAI outputs.
TOFU–MOFU–BOFU mapping translates funnel stages into AI content actions, guiding the GEO content agent to create and map assets across the funnel. This alignment helps AI systems associate your brand with relevant topics over time, supporting sustained ranking shifts rather than one‑off spikes. The approach is reinforced by research on AI visibility patterns and domain influence across engines.

How should Marketing Managers compare platforms without naming competitors?
Start from a neutral decision framework that foregrounds signals, governance, and data portability rather than brand comparisons. A Marketing Manager should assess a platform’s ability to track mentions, recommendations, and missing signals, plus its disclosure of domain influence and ability to map signals across engines.
The evaluation should rely on established standards and documented capabilities rather than vendor claims. A structured approach—signal coverage, model compatibility, data freshness, and governance controls—lets you compare platforms on what matters for AI visibility, enabling transparent, repeatable decisions.

What signals indicate robust AI visibility in practice?
Robust AI visibility is indicated by a stable triad of signals: consistent mentions, timely recommendations, and credible missing signals across multiple AI models and domains. When a platform preserves accurate brand framing and reveals which domains influence AI answers, your team can act with precision rather than guesswork.
Practically speaking, this means you can trace when your brand is mentioned, when it’s recommended, and when it’s missing, and you can identify the key domains that AI uses to form responses. Maintaining such signal integrity supports reliable AI citations and mitigates drift over time.
